We can answer this question through the following steps:
Step One: Since we know that the total number of games is 49, we can create the Let Statements
Let x= the number of games Preston has
Let x+11=the number of games Horatio has
Step Two: Create an equation
Total Number of Games = (the number of games Preston has)+(the number of games Horatio has)
49=x+(x+11) Distribute
49=x+x+11 Combine like terms
49=2x+11 Subtract 11 from both sides
49-11=2x
38=2x Divide both sides by 2
19=x
∴Preston has 19 games and Horatio has 30 games because 19+11=30.
